Title: Fixturewren factories ignore plugin-registered field overrides

Hey plugin folks — if your plugin registers custom field generators with Fixturewren, heads up that since the 2.8 refactor the factory resolver silently falls back to built-in defaults whenever an override throws during warmup. No error, no log line, just quietly wrong test data. We're adding a strict mode that fails fast instead. To check whether your installed build has the fix, compare it against the token below.

pipeline stamp: htk14_40eecfa1a6c1a3

Team — relevance tuning notes for Ferngate search are in the shared runbook. Key points: synonym weights lowered, recency boost capped, typo tolerance unchanged. Re-run the evaluation harness after any config change and attach scores to the ticket. The harness hits our staging ranker, so authenticate with the bearer token below.

login token, yajeg-fawif: eyJhbGciOiJIUzI1NiIsInR5cCI6IkpXVCJ9.eyJzdWIiOiIEdPQYnZXaZIn0.HSRTnYZBx0Qc

Quickstart for reviewing Tilegrouse, our map-tile prefetcher. It predicts pan direction and pulls tiles from the Harwyn CDN ahead of viewport. Security-relevant surfaces: the prediction RPC, the tile signature check, and the disk cache (unencrypted by design, tiles are public). Threat model doc is in the repo root. The fuzzing harness archive unlocks with the recovery passphrase below.

recovery phrase for yajof-bagap: oliwyn-ulaael

Hey Marisol — handing off the FareForge rules engine before I roll onto the Brightkettle migration. The shipping-fee rules live in a signed bundle; the evaluator refuses unsigned edits, so tampering should be loud. Zone overrides for the Veltmark region are flagged pending your review. One heads-up for the security pass: the admin console's emergency unlock still uses the legacy flow. If the signing vault ever locks you out, use the recovery passphrase below.

unlock words, fahof-tawif: fenwyn-istath